Bietet Visual Studio Code alternative Methoden für die Codenavigation?
Ja, Visual Studio Code bietet mehrere alternative Methoden für die Codenavigation, darunter:
- Referenzen suchen: Dieser Befehl (Strg F12 oder Befehl F12) findet alle Vorkommen eines Symbols (z. B. Variable, Funktion, Klasse) im gesamten Arbeitsbereich.
- Peek Definition: Mit dieser Funktion (Strg Umschalt F10 oder Fn F12) können Sie eine Vorschau der Definition eines Symbols anzeigen, ohne Ihre aktuelle Datei zu verlassen.
- Alle Referenzen suchen: Dieser Befehl (Umschalttaste F12) ähnelt „Referenzen suchen“, listet jedoch alle Referenzen auf in einem Bereich innerhalb des Editors.
- Gehe zu Symbol: Dieser Befehl (Strg T oder Befehl T) öffnet einen Symbolbereich, der alle definierten Symbole in der aktuellen Datei oder im aktuellen Arbeitsbereich anzeigt.
- Gliederung: Die Gliederungsansicht (Strg-Umschalt-O oder Befehls-Umschalt-O) zeigt einen hierarchischen Baum aller Symbole in der aktuellen Datei an. So können Sie schnell zu bestimmten Abschnitten navigieren.
Was sind die möglichen Ursachen dafür, dass die Funktion „Zur Definition gehen“ in VSCode fehlschlägt?
Mehrere Faktoren können dazu führen tragen zum Scheitern der „Gehe zur Definition“-Funktion in VSCode bei:
- Falsches Symbol Lösung: VSCode verwendet Sprachserver, um Symbole aufzulösen. Wenn der Sprachserver die Definitionsinformationen nicht bereitstellt, schlägt die Funktion „Zur Definition gehen“ fehl.
- Sprachserver nicht aktiviert: Der Sprachserver muss für die entsprechende Funktion aktiviert sein und ausgeführt werden Sprache.
- Falsch konfigurierter Sprachserver:Sprachserver müssen korrekt konfiguriert sein, um eine genaue Definition bereitzustellen Informationen.
- Beschädigtes Projekt: Ein beschädigtes Projekt oder problematischer Code kann die Symbolauflösung behindern.
- Große oder komplexe Projekte: Bei großen Projekten mit komplexen Abhängig von den Abhängigkeiten ist die Symbolauflösung möglicherweise langsam oder funktioniert überhaupt nicht.
Gibt es eine Möglichkeit zur Fehlerbehebung und Probleme mit der Funktion „Zur Definition gehen“ von VSCode lösen?
Um Probleme mit der Funktion „Zur Definition“ von VSCode zu beheben und zu lösen, versuchen Sie die folgenden Schritte:
- Sprachserver aktivieren: Stellen Sie sicher, dass der Sprachserver in den VSCode-Einstellungen aktiviert ist (Einstellungen > Erweiterungen > Sprachserver).
- VSCode neu starten: Durch einen Neustart von VSCode können vorübergehende Probleme behoben werden, die sich auf die Funktion „Gehe zur Definition“ auswirken können. Funktionalität.
- Überprüfen Sie die Protokolle des Sprachservers:Öffnen Sie das Ausgabefenster (Strg-Umschalt-U oder Befehls-Umschalt-U) und filtern Sie nach „Sprachserver“, um etwaige Fehlermeldungen zu untersuchen.
- Spracherweiterung neu installieren: Deinstallieren Sie die Spracherweiterung und installieren Sie sie erneut, um sicherzustellen, dass sie funktioniert ordnungsgemäß.
- VSCode-Einstellungen zurücksetzen:Setzen Sie Ihre VSCode-Einstellungen auf die Standardeinstellungen zurück (Einstellungen > Einstellungen zurücksetzen), um potenzielle Konfigurationskonflikte zu beseitigen.
- Projektkonfiguration überprüfen: Überprüfen Sie, ob Ihre Projektkonfiguration oder Ihr Code Konflikte oder Fehler enthält, die das Symbol verhindern könnten Auflösung.
- Alternative Methoden verwenden: Erwägen Sie die Verwendung alternativer Codenavigationsmethoden von VSCode, bis die Funktion „Zur Definition gehen“ behoben ist.
Das obige ist der detaillierte Inhalt vonvscode kann nicht zur Definition wechseln.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Visualstudio und VSCODE haben ihre eigenen Vor- und Nachteile, die für unterschiedliche Entwicklungsbedürfnisse geeignet sind. Visualstudio eignet sich für große Projekte und bietet reichhaltige Funktionen. VSCODE ist leicht, flexibel und verfügt über plattformübergreifende Unterstützung.

Visualstudio ist eine multifunktionale integrierte Entwicklungsumgebung, die mehrere Programmiersprachen und vollständige Entwicklungsprozesse unterstützt. 1) Code -Bearbeitung: Bietet intelligente Codeabschlüsse und -rekonstruktion. 2) Debugging: Integrierte leistungsstarke Debugging-Tools, Unterstützung des Haltepunkts und variabler Überwachung. 3) Versionskontrolle: Integrieren Sie GIT und TFVC, um die Teamzusammenarbeit zu erleichtern. 4) Testen: Unterstützt mehrere Testtypen, um die Codequalität sicherzustellen. 5) Bereitstellung: Bietet eine Vielzahl von Bereitstellungsoptionen, um die Bereitstellungsanforderungen von lokalem zur Cloud zu unterstützen.

Visualstudio eignet sich für eine groß angelegte Projektentwicklung, während VSCODE für leichte und hoch anpassbare Umgebungen geeignet ist. 1. Visualstudio bietet leistungsstarke intelligente Wahrnehmungs- und Debugging-Funktionen, die für groß angelegte Projekte und Entwicklung auf Unternehmensebene geeignet sind. 2. VSCODE bietet Flexibilitäts- und Anpassungsfunktionen über erweiterte Systeme, die für mehrere Programmiersprachen und plattformübergreifende Entwicklung geeignet sind.

VisualStudio -Abonnements sind auf mehreren Ebenen verfügbar und geeignet für die Anforderungen verschiedener Entwickler. 1. Die Grundversion ist kostenlos und für Einzelpersonen und kleine Teams geeignet. 2. Erweiterte Versionen wie Professional und Enterprise bieten erweiterte Tools und Teamkollaborationsfunktionen, die für Unternehmensnutzer geeignet sind.

Der Unterschied zwischen VisualStudio und VSCODE in der Leistung und der Ressourcenverwendung spiegelt sich hauptsächlich in: 1. Startgeschwindigkeit: VSCODE spiegelt sich schneller wider. 2. Speicherverbrauch: VSCODE ist niedriger; 3.. Bei der Auswahl muss es anhand der Projektanforderungen und der Entwicklungsumgebung ermittelt werden.

VisualStudio (VS) ist eine von Microsoft entwickelte leistungsstarke Integrated Development Environment (IDE), die mehrere Programmiersprachen wie C#, C, Python usw. unterstützt. 1) Es bietet eine große Anzahl von Funktionen, einschließlich Code -Bearbeitung, Debugging, Versioning und Tests. 2) VS verarbeitet Code durch leistungsstarke Herausgeber und Debugger und unterstützt die erweiterte Codeanalyse und -rekonstruktion mithilfe von Roslyn- und Clang/MSVC -Compiler -Plattformen. 3) Grundlegende Nutzung ist wie die Erstellung einer C# -Konsole -Anwendung, und die erweiterte Verwendung ist wie die Implementierung des Polymorphismus. 4) Häufige Fehler können durch Einstellen von Haltepunkten, Anzeigen von Ausgabefenstern und Verwendung von Sofortfenstern debuggen werden. 5) Vorschläge zur Leistungsoptimierung umfassen die Verwendung der asynchronen Programmierung, der Code -Rekonstruktion und der Leistungsanalyse.

In Visualstudio sind die Schritte zum Kompilieren, Testen und Bereitstellen des Codes wie folgt: 1. Kompilieren: Verwenden Sie die Compiler -Optionen von Visualstudio, um den Quellcode in ausführbare Dateien umzuwandeln und mehrere Sprachen wie C#, C und Python zu unterstützen. 2. Testen: Verwenden Sie die integrierten MSTEST und NUNIT, um Unit-Tests durchzuführen, um die Codequalität und -zuverlässigkeit zu verbessern. 3. Bereitstellung: Übertragen Sie Anwendungen von der Entwicklungsumgebung in die Produktionsumgebung über Web -Bereitstellung, Azure -Bereitstellung usw., um Sicherheit und Leistung zu gewährleisten.

VisualstudioismicrosoftsFlagshipide, unterstütztmultipleProgramminguanguagesandenhancingCodingeffizienz.1) ItofferFeatures LikeIntellISenseForCodePrediction, Multi-TabbedInterfaceForProjectManagement, Andtoolsfordebugging, Refactoring undversionControl.2


Heiße KI -Werkzeuge

Undresser.AI Undress
KI-gestützte App zum Erstellen realistischer Aktfotos

AI Clothes Remover
Online-KI-Tool zum Entfernen von Kleidung aus Fotos.

Undress AI Tool
Ausziehbilder kostenlos

Clothoff.io
KI-Kleiderentferner

Video Face Swap
Tauschen Sie Gesichter in jedem Video mühelos mit unserem völlig kostenlosen KI-Gesichtstausch-Tool aus!

Heißer Artikel

Heiße Werkzeuge

SublimeText3 Mac-Version
Codebearbeitungssoftware auf Gottesniveau (SublimeText3)

DVWA
Damn Vulnerable Web App (DVWA) ist eine PHP/MySQL-Webanwendung, die sehr anfällig ist. Seine Hauptziele bestehen darin, Sicherheitsexperten dabei zu helfen, ihre Fähigkeiten und Tools in einem rechtlichen Umfeld zu testen, Webentwicklern dabei zu helfen, den Prozess der Sicherung von Webanwendungen besser zu verstehen, und Lehrern/Schülern dabei zu helfen, in einer Unterrichtsumgebung Webanwendungen zu lehren/lernen Sicherheit. Das Ziel von DVWA besteht darin, einige der häufigsten Web-Schwachstellen über eine einfache und unkomplizierte Benutzeroberfläche mit unterschiedlichen Schwierigkeitsgraden zu üben. Bitte beachten Sie, dass diese Software

Senden Sie Studio 13.0.1
Leistungsstarke integrierte PHP-Entwicklungsumgebung

MantisBT
Mantis ist ein einfach zu implementierendes webbasiertes Tool zur Fehlerverfolgung, das die Fehlerverfolgung von Produkten unterstützen soll. Es erfordert PHP, MySQL und einen Webserver. Schauen Sie sich unsere Demo- und Hosting-Services an.

ZendStudio 13.5.1 Mac
Leistungsstarke integrierte PHP-Entwicklungsumgebung
